Dementia
A category of brain diseases that cause a long-term and often gradual decrease in the ability to think and remember, affecting daily functioning.
Lewy Body
Abnormal aggregates of protein that develop inside nerve cells, contributing to Parkinson’s disease, Lewy body dementia, and other disorders.
Pick Disease
A rare neurodegenerative disease that causes progressive destruction of nerve cells in the brain, leading to changes in behavior, personality, and ultimately severe dementia.
Korsakoff Syndrome
A chronic memory disorder caused by severe deficiency of thiamine (vitamin B1), most commonly due to alcohol misuse, characterized by memory loss and confabulation.
